Dominio del Soto makes this white from Albillo, the native pale grape of Ribera del Duero, a high plateau in Castilla y Leon far better known for Tempranillo reds. Altitude defines the site: the elevated continental plateau brings hot days and cold nights, and that wide diurnal swing lets the grapes ripen while holding the acidity that keeps a white fresh in such a warm, dry climate. The wine is farmed respectfully and aged twelve months in demi-muids and stainless steel on its lees. The stainless portion preserves primary fruit and cut, while the large-format demi-muids and extended lees contact add a rounded texture and a faint nutty depth through the slow release of mannoproteins, with minimal oak flavour from the seasoned wood. The colour is pale straw. The nose shows green apple, white peach and pear over white flowers, and the palate is dry and mineral, with a gentle almond note and a firm line of acidity into a clean finish. Serve at 9 to 11 degrees.
